Nuggets earn highest rank in final NAIA poll since 2005
|
March 26, 2012
NEW ORLEANS — Xavier University of Louisiana
climbed two places to 16th in the NAIA Division I Women's Basketball Coaches'
Postseason Top 25 Poll announced Monday. It's the Gold Nuggets' best position
in the final poll of a season since ranking 15th in 2005.
Xavier (26-9) earned its second consecutive two-place climb
after beating then-16th-ranked Southern Nazarene 74-67 in the opening round
of the national tournament March 15 at Frankfort, Ky. Second-ranked Union
(Tenn.), the tournament runner-up, eliminated the Gold Nuggets the following
night with a 58-43 decision.
Xavier is in the top 25 for the 31st consecutive time
dating to January 2010. It's the Nuggets' longest top-25 streak since
34 straight polls from Jan. 13, 2003-March 8, 2005.
The Gold Nuggets were 16th in the preseason poll on
Oct. 24. Their highest position was 15th on Jan. 23, and their lowest was
21st on Feb. 13.
National champion Oklahoma City was No. 1 for the
seventh consecutive poll and the 10th time in 13 polls this season.
NOTES: Xavier was the only school to win
a first-round game against a higher-ranked opponent at nationals in 2011
